AlmaLinux üzerinde PyTorch Nasıl Kurulur ⋆ ALexHost SRL

Test your skills on our all Hosting services and get 15% off!

Use code at checkout:

Skills
12.12.2024

AlmaLinux üzerinde PyTorch Nasıl Kurulur

PyTorch’u AlmaLinux’a kurmak basit bir işlemdir, ancak Linux komut satırı ve Python paket yönetimi hakkında biraz bilgi sahibi olmayı gerektirir. Bu kılavuzda, PyTorch’u bir AlmaLinux makinesinde çalıştırmak için gerekli adımları inceleyeceğiz. Bu eğitimin sonunda, PyTorch’u kurmuş ve makine öğrenimi veya derin öğrenme projeleriniz için kullanmaya hazır olacaksınız.

Ön Koşullar

Kuruluma başlamadan önce aşağıdakilerden emin olun:

  • Makinenizde AlmaLinux yüklü.
  • Sudo ayrıcalıklarına sahipsiniz.
  • Python 3.8 veya üstü yüklü.
  • pip, Python paketlerini yönetmek için kurulur.

Python veya pip kurulu değilse, aşağıdaki komutları kullanarak bunları yükleyebilirsiniz:

sudo dnf python3’ü yükle
sudo dnf install python3-pip

Şimdi PyTorch’u kurmaya devam edelim.

Adım 1: Sistem Paketlerini Güncelleyin

Öncelikle, kurulum sırasında uyumluluk sorunlarını önlemek için sistem paketlerinizin güncel olduğundan emin olun.

sudo dnf update -y

Bu komut, kurulu tüm paketleri en son sürümlerine güncelleyecektir.

Adım 2: Python Geliştirme Araçlarını Kurun

PyTorch için yalıtılmış bir Python ortamı oluşturmak için Python geliştirme araçlarına ve virtualenv’e ihtiyacınız var.

sudo dnf groupinstall “Geliştirme Araçları”
sudo dnf install python3-devel
sudo pip3 install virtualenv

Adım 3: Sanal Ortam Oluşturun (İsteğe Bağlı)

Sanal bir ortam oluşturmak isteğe bağlıdır ancak önerilir. Python projelerinizi düzenli tutmanıza yardımcı olur ve paket çakışmalarını önler.

mkdir pytorch_env
cd pytorch_env
python3 -m venv venv
source venv/bin/activate

Şimdi, terminaliniz sanal ortamda çalıştığınızı göstermelidir ((venv) komut isteminizden önce görünmelidir).

Adım 4: PyTorch’u pip kullanarak yükleyin

PyTorch’u yüklemek için resmi PyTorch yükleme komutunu kullanabilirsiniz. PyTorch web sitesini ziyaret edin ve uygun seçenekleri seçin (PyTorch derlemesi, işletim sistemi, paket yöneticisi ve CUDA sürümü gibi). Burada, GPU’suz en son kararlı sürümü (yalnızca CPU sürümü) yüklemek istediğinizi varsayacağız:

pip install torch torchvision torchaudio

CUDA uyumlu bir GPU’nuz varsa ve PyTorch için bundan yararlanmak istiyorsanız, CUDA sürümünüzle eşleşen sürümü yüklemeniz gerekir. Örneğin, CUDA 11.7 yüklüyse:

pip install torch torchvision torchaudio –index-url https://download.pytorch.org/whl/cu117

Bu komutu kullanmadan önce AlmaLinux sisteminize ilgili CUDA sürümünü yüklediğinizden emin olun.

Adım 5: Kurulumu Doğrulayın

Kurulum tamamlandıktan sonra Python’u başlatıp basit bir komut dosyası çalıştırarak PyTorch’un doğru şekilde kurulduğunu doğrulayabilirsiniz.

python

Ardından, Python etkileşimli kabuğunda şunu yazın:

ithal meşale
print(torch.__version__)
print(torch.cuda.is_available())

Çıktı, yüklü PyTorch sürümünü göstermelidir. CUDA uyumlu bir sürüm yüklediyseniz ve CUDA özellikli bir GPU’nuz varsa torch.cuda.is_available() True döndürmelidir.

Adım 6: Sanal Ortamın Devre Dışı Bırakılması (Kullanılıyorsa)

Kurulumu doğruladıktan sonra sanal ortamı devre dışı bırakabilirsiniz:

devre dışı bırak

Gelecekte ortamı yeniden etkinleştirmek için proje dizinine gidin ve şunu kullanın:

source venv/bin/activate

Sonuç

PyTorch’u AlmaLinux’a başarıyla yüklediniz! Artık PyTorch kullanarak derin öğrenme modellerinizi oluşturmaya ve çalıştırmaya başlayabilirsiniz. Bu kılavuzu takip ederek, Python projelerini yönetmek için yararlı bir beceri olan Python sanal ortamının nasıl oluşturulacağını da öğrendiniz.

PyTorch ile mutlu kodlamalar! Herhangi bir sorunla karşılaşırsanız, daha ayrıntılı talimatlar ve sorun giderme ipuçları için PyTorch belgelerini kontrol ettiğinizden emin olun.

Test your skills on our all Hosting services and get 15% off!

Use code at checkout:

Skills